Would it even be possible to build Firelink shrine accurately without room-on-room?  You definitely couldn't do all of the zany little jumps off of the lift to Undead Parish that lead back to the Asylum...

No I don't think you could, but it's not so complicated that basic UDMF 3D floors couldn't achieve.  The Undead Parish lift has four exits I believe, so it'd only take a little re-routing and you could use all four sides of the lift for the exits.  You might not even need to use portals to get the player to the right spot.

 

may have spent a fair bit of time wandering around Firelink the Undead Burg thinking "this is all totally doable in Doom!"

Large UDMF Quake-influenced map set in a giant cathedral, utilizing dynamic lights, ultra-hires textures (I have some 4K bad-boys in there), and a crap-tonne of portals to mimic a true 3D space.  The level will be pretty large, but will utilize a smaller number of more deadly monsters (plus some custom ones to keep you on your toes) for a more claustrophobic, tenser atmosphere than usual for Doom.  I'm thinking of that feeling when we played E1 for the first time and didn't know what was around the next corner.  Early screenshot here to give an idea of the kind of look I'm going for.
